The Town of Bayfield has embarked on an update of their 2006 Comprehensive Plan.
A comprehensive plan is a document that sets a vision and creates a set of strategies and recommendations for the town to achieve that vision. Since the last comprehensive plan, the town has been a part of more than 30 different studies and plans that evaluated the economics, infrastructure and land use components of Bayfield. The town has hired our company as a consultant to partner with them and evaluate all the plans and create a strategy to move the recommendations from these plans forward.
The consultant, RG and Associates, has met with several different stakeholders in the community over the last few months and reviewed all 30-plus plans Bayfield has.
The result of these meetings and research is an Existing Conditions Report. The town is looking for feedback on this report prior to moving forward with new recommendations for the town.
